NSOperation和NSOperationQueue实现多线程的具体步骤
(1)先将执行的操作封装到NSOperation对象中
(2)然后将NSOperation对象添加到NSOperationQueue中
(3)系统会自动将NSOperation封装的操作放到一个新的线程中执行
NSOperation是个抽象类,并不具备封装操作的能力,必须使⽤它的子类
使用NSOperation⼦类的方式有3种:
(1)NSInvocationOperation
(2)NSBlockOperation
(3)自定义子类继承NSOperation,实现内部相应的⽅法
NSInvocationOperation的用法:
NSInvocationOperation*operation = [[NSInvocationOperationalloc]initWithTarget:selfselector:@selector(run)object:nil];
[operationstart];
NSBlockOperation的用法:
NSBlockOperation*operation = [NSBlockOperationblockOperationWithBlock:^{
}];
添加执行, 加不加都可以:
[operationaddExecutionBlock:^{
}];
[operationaddExecutionBlock:^{
}];
[operationstart];
NSOperationQueue的用法:
NSOperationQueue*queue = [[NSOperationQueuealloc]init];
[queue addOperation:operation0];
[queue addOperation:operation1];
[queue addOperation:operation2];
[queueaddOperationWithBlock:^{
}];
队列的取消操作:
[queuecancelAllOperations]
暂停与恢复队列:
[queuesetSuspended:YES]
设置NSOperation 在queue的优先级
[operationsetQueuePriority:NSOperationQueuePriorityNormal]
设置 NSOperation 的依赖
[operationaddDependency:operation1]
设置NSOperation 的完成
[operationsetCompletionBlock:^{
}];
